TypePad Themes & Design Assistant -- Awesome plus
Following up from our Movable Type Design Assistant announcement, we have brought the same to TypePad. If this was awesome for MT, it's awesome *plus* for TypePad. Here some excerpts from the Six Apart post:
As we have been saying for some time, we take design incredibly seriously at Six Apart. In that post, we were talking about empowering bloggers to have complete control over their blog designs. Today we take that next step in educating bloggers about design by combining the most powerful set of design tools available with the largest set of blog themes on any hosted blogging platform and making them all available as a free upgrade to all of our TypePad members. And you don't even have to be a TypePad member to get a look at some of the amazing new design capabilities.
The new themes on the TypePad service follow up on a commitment made by all of us at Six Apart from our CEO down, to making 2008 TypePad's best year ever. That commitment was met with an immediate response from hundreds of you in the community, and you echoed back a clear desire for more and better designs for your TypePad blog.
